The Entertainment Technology certificate provides students a basic training and preparation in audio, lighting, and video for live events. This program offers hands-on workforce training.

				A graduate should be able to
			
				- Identify and utilize electrical, lighting, and acoustical theories and designs pertaining to live events.
- Demonstrate the proficient use of industry standard audio, lighting, video, stage rigging, and set construction equipment.
- Operate competently within the entire production process for live events by demonstrating technician best practices that support live events.
- Create basic scenic, lighting, audio, and video designs.
